Prints of the 19th & 20th Century

Artists are witnesses of their own time, something which is impressively reflected in the printed graphic works to come under the hammer at Auctionata. Artist A.R. Penck emigrated from the GDR to the West and regularly handled his visits to the USA in his own works, as seen in this lively serigraph. Further highlights include a color lithograph by Parisian avant-gardist Sonia Delaunay-Terk and a bold color lithograph by pop artist Mel Ramos.
